Binary package “xmlrpc-api-utils” in ubuntu xenial
Generate C++ wrapper classes for XML-RPC servers
XML-RPC is a quick-and-easy way to make procedure calls over the Internet.
It converts the procedure call into an XML document, sends it to a remote
server using HTTP, and gets back the response as XML.
.
This package contains two programs:
* xml-rpc-api2cpp, a utility for generating C++ wrapper classes based
on an XML-RPC API, obtained by interrogating an XML-RPC server.
* xml-rpc-api2txt, a utility for printing out an XML-RPC API as a
text file. The API is obtained by interrogating an XML-RPC server.
